COVID-19 Vaccination Update – Day 339

India’s cumulative vaccination coverage crosses 138 Crore landmark milestone. More than 58 lakh Vaccine doses administered today till 7 pm

India’s COVID-19 vaccination coverage has crossed 138 Crore landmark milestone (138,26,28,849) today. More than 58 lakh (58,06,977) Vaccine Doses have been administered till 7 pm today.  The daily vaccination tally is expected to increase with the compilation of the final reports for the day by late tonight.

The cumulative coverage of vaccine doses, segregated based on population priority groups, is as follows:

Cumulative Vaccine Dose Coverage
HCWs 1st Dose 10386405
2nd Dose 9651001
FLWs 1st Dose 18384147
2nd Dose 16780002
Age Group 18-44 years 1st Dose 487837470
2nd Dose 297014205
Age Group 45-59 years 1st Dose 191812414
2nd Dose 140949090
Over 60 years 1st Dose 119838636
2nd Dose 89975479
Cumulative 1st dose administered 828259072
Cumulative 2nd dose administered 554369777
Total 1382628849

 

Today’s achievement in the vaccination exercise, segregated by population priority groups, is as follows:

 

Date: 20th December, 2021 (339th Day)
HCWs 1st Dose 144
2nd Dose 4796
FLWs 1st Dose 173
2nd Dose 7829
Age Group 18-44 years 1st Dose 931538
2nd Dose 3213011
Age Group 45-59 years 1st Dose 209875
2nd Dose 868952
Over 60 years 1st Dose 119706
2nd Dose 450953
1st Dose Administered in Total 1261436
2nd Dose Administered in Total 4545541
Total 5806977

 

The vaccination exercise as a tool to protect the most vulnerable population groups in the country from COVID-19 continues to be regularly reviewed and monitored at the highest level.
